What is NSFW AI?
NSFW AI encompasses machine learning models and algorithms trained to recognize or generate content that is inappropriate for professional or public environments. These systems are used in several ways:
- Content Filtering: Platforms like social media and online forums deploy NSFW AI to detect and block explicit images or videos automatically.
- Content Creation: Some AI models generate adult content, such as deepfake imagery or erotic art, raising questions about consent and authenticity.
- Moderation Assistance: Human moderators often rely on NSFW AI tools to flag problematic content faster and more efficiently.
The Technology Behind NSFW AI
At its core, NSFW AI employs computer vision and natural language processing techniques. By training on vast datasets of labeled images or text, these models learn to classify content according to appropriateness. Convolutional neural networks (CNNs) are widely used to analyze images, while transformer-based models help understand textual context.
However, NSFW AI must overcome challenges such as:
- Context Sensitivity: What is deemed inappropriate varies by culture, platform, and user demographics.
- False Positives/Negatives: Misclassification can lead to censorship of harmless content or failure to block harmful material.
- Adversarial Attacks: Malicious actors try to bypass detection using altered images or coded language.
Ethical and Social Implications
The expansion of NSFW AI sparks intense debate. On one hand, it helps nsfw ai chat protect users, especially minors, from exposure to harmful content and assists platforms in maintaining community standards. On the other, it raises significant concerns:
- Privacy: AI models trained on real people’s images may infringe on personal privacy rights.
- Consent: The creation of synthetic explicit content, such as deepfake pornography, can be exploited for harassment or defamation.
- Bias and Discrimination: NSFW AI may disproportionately flag content from marginalized groups due to biased training data.
Governments and organizations are struggling to establish frameworks that balance technological advancement with ethical responsibility.
